The Judicial Pensions (Fee-Paid Judges) (Amendment) Regulations 2023
Author: Great Britain
Publisher:
ISBN: 9780348246988
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 0
Book Description
Enabling power: Judicial Pensions and Retirement Act 1993, s. 18A. Issued: 04.04.2023. Sifted: -. Made: 28.03.2023. Laid: -. Coming into force: 01.04.2023. Effect: SI. 2017/522 amended. Territorial extent & classification: E/W/S/NI. General. This Statutory Instrument corrects errors in S.I. 2017/522 and is being issued free of charge to all known recipients of that Statutory Instrument. Supersedes draft SI. Model Rules of Professional Conduct
Author: American Bar Association. House of Delegates
Publisher: American Bar Association
ISBN: 9781590318737
Category : Law
Languages : en
Pages : 216
Book Description
The Model Rules of Professional Conduct provides an up-to-date resource for information on legal ethics. Federal, state and local courts in all jurisdictions look to the Rules for guidance in solving lawyer malpractice cases, disciplinary actions, disqualification issues, sanctions questions and much more. In this volume, black-letter Rules of Professional Conduct are followed by numbered Comments that explain each Rule's purpose and provide suggestions for its practical application. The Rules will help you identify proper conduct in a variety of given situations, review those instances where discretionary action is possible, and define the nature of the relationship between you and your clients, colleagues and the courts.

Draft Defamation Bill
Author: Great Britain: Ministry of Justice
Publisher: The Stationery Office
ISBN: 9780101802024
Category : Law
Languages : en
Pages : 130
Book Description
This consultation paper sets out the Government's proposals for reform of the law on defamation, aiming to achieve balance between protection of freedom of speech and the protection of reputation. The Government wants to ensure that the threat of libel proceedings is not used to frustrate robust scientific and academic debate, or to impede responsible investigative journalism and the valuable work undertaken by nongovernmental organisations. Issues included in the draft Bill are as follows: a new requirement that a statement must have caused substantial harm in order for it to be defamatory; a new statutory defence of responsible publication on matters of public interest; a statutory defence of truth (replacing the current common law defence of justification); a statutory defence of honest opinion (replacing the current common law defence of fair/honest comment); provisions updating and extending the circumstances in which the defences of absolute and qualified privilege are available; introduction of a single publication rule to prevent an action being brought in relation to publication of the same material by the same publisher after a one year limitation period has passed; action to address libel tourism by ensuring a court will not accept jurisdiction unless satisfied that England and Wales is clearly the most appropriate place to bring an action against someone who is not domiciled in the UK or an EU Member State; removal of the presumption in favour of jury trial, so that the judge would have a discretion to order jury trial where it is in the interests of justice.
